The Core Concept: What 10% Really Means

Let’s start with the basics of percentages. The word “percent” comes from “per centum,” meaning “per hundred.” So, 10% literally means 10 out of every 100.

It represents a portion of a whole amount. When you see 10%, it’s telling you that for every 100 units of the original price, you save 10 units.

This concept is foundational to understanding discounts. It’s a way to express a fraction of a total. Imagine a cake cut into 100 equal slices; 10% would be 10 of those slices.

In mathematical terms, 10% is equivalent to the fraction 10/100. This fraction can be simplified to 1/10. This simple fraction is key to some of the easiest calculation methods.

  • Percentage Definition: A part of a whole, expressed as a number out of 100.
  • 10% as a Fraction: 10/100, which simplifies to 1/10.
  • 10% as a Decimal: 0.10 (obtained by dividing 10 by 100).

Grasping this fundamental idea makes all discount calculations much more intuitive. It’s about recognizing the relationship between the part and the total.

How To Calculate 10% Discount: Two Primary Methods

There are two main ways to calculate 10% of any given number. Both methods yield the same result, so you can choose the one that feels most comfortable and efficient for you.

Let’s explore each method with clear steps and examples. We’ll use an original price of $50 as our starting point for both demonstrations.

Method 1: Using Decimal Conversion

This method involves converting the percentage into its decimal form and then multiplying. It’s a very common approach in mathematics.

  1. Convert 10% to a decimal: Divide 10 by 100. This gives you 0.10.
  2. Multiply the original price by the decimal: Take your original price and multiply it by 0.10.

Let’s try it with our $50 example:

  • Original Price: $50
  • Decimal for 10%: 0.10
  • Discount Amount: $50 0.10 = $5.00

So, 10% of $50 is $5. This $5 is the amount you save.

Method 2: Using Division (The “Move the Decimal” Shortcut)

This method leverages the fact that 10% is equivalent to 1/10. Dividing by 10 is often quicker, especially for mental math.

  1. Divide the original price by 10: This gives you 1/10th of the original amount.

Using our $50 example again:

  • Original Price: $50
  • Discount Amount: $50 / 10 = $5.00

Both methods clearly show that the 10% discount on $50 is $5. This consistency confirms the accuracy of both approaches.

Applying the Discount: Finding Your Final Price

Once you’ve calculated the discount amount, the next step is to find the actual price you will pay. This is where you subtract the savings from the original cost.

This step ensures you know the final transaction value. It completes the discount calculation process, giving you the bottom line.

  1. Calculate the 10% discount amount: Use either the decimal conversion or division method as discussed.
  2. Subtract the discount amount from the original price: This will give you the final price you need to pay.

Let’s revisit our $50 item with a $5 discount:

  • Original Price: $50
  • Discount Amount: $5
  • Final Price: $50 – $5 = $45

So, an item originally priced at $50 with a 10% discount will cost you $45. This is the practical application of your calculation.

This two-step process is standard for all percentage discounts. First, find the discount, then subtract it.

Consider another example: a jacket priced at $120 with a 10% discount.

  • Calculate 10% of $120: $120 / 10 = $12 (This is the discount amount).
  • Subtract the discount: $120 – $12 = $108 (This is the final price).

You can also calculate the final price directly by multiplying the original price by 0.90 (since you are paying 90% of the price). For example, $50 0.90 = $45. This is a single-step alternative.

Real-World Scenarios and Practical Tips

Understanding 10% discounts applies to many everyday situations. It’s not just for retail sales; it can help with budgeting, tipping, and even understanding financial reports.

Being able to quickly estimate or calculate 10% provides a sense of control over your finances. It empowers you to make more informed decisions when spending.

Common Applications:

  • Retail Sales: Many stores offer 10% off promotions, especially for new customers or specific events.
  • Restaurant Tipping: A 10% tip is a common starting point for service, easy to calculate mentally.
  • Service Charges: Some services might add or subtract a 10% fee.
  • Budgeting: Allocating 10% of your income to savings or a specific category.

The mental math shortcut of moving the decimal point is particularly useful. For $85, 10% is $8.50. For $23.50, 10% is $2.35.

Always double-check your calculations, especially for larger purchases. A small error can sometimes lead to a noticeable difference in the final amount.

When dealing with prices that include cents, simply apply the same rules. For example, 10% of $17.99 is $1.799, which you would typically round to $1.80.

How To Calculate 10% Discount — FAQs

What is the fastest way to find 10% of a number?

The fastest way is to move the decimal point one place to the left. For example, 10% of $125 becomes $12.50. This mental shortcut is very efficient for quick estimations.

Can I use 10% calculations for tips?

Yes, absolutely. Calculating 10% of your restaurant bill provides a good starting point for a tip. You can then easily double it for a 20% tip, or adjust as needed for service.

What if the price has cents?

The method remains the same even with cents. For $34.75, moving the decimal gives $3.475. You would typically round this to the nearest cent, making the discount $3.48.

How does 10% relate to fractions?

10% is equivalent to the fraction 10/100, which simplifies to 1/10. This means finding 10% of a number is the same as finding one-tenth of that number. Dividing by 10 directly reflects this fractional relationship.
